Product: DNA-binding transcriptional repressor AllR

Products: NA

Alternate protein names: Negative regulator of allantoin and glyoxylate utilization operons

Specific function: Negative regulator of allantoin and glyoxylate utilization operons. Binds to the gcl promoter and to the allS- allA intergenic region

COG id: COG1414

COG function: function code K; Transcriptional regulator
